Enjoy, George Strait– One Night at a Time
- Single by George Strait
- Album- Carrying Your Love with Me
- B-side- “Won’t You Come Home (and Talk To a Stranger)”
- Released- March 10, 1997
- Recorded- September 26, 1996
- Genre- Country
- Length- 3:49
- Label- MCA Nashville
- Songwriters- Roger Cook, Eddie Kilgallon, Earl Bud Lee
- Producers- Tony Brown, George Strait
